[发明专利]项目上传方法、装置、电子设备和计算机可读介质在审
申请号: | 202110312357.3 | 申请日: | 2021-03-24 |
公开(公告)号: | CN113760351A | 公开(公告)日: | 2021-12-07 |
发明(设计)人: | 李浩;张云程 | 申请(专利权)人: | 北京京东拓先科技有限公司 |
主分类号: | G06F8/71 | 分类号: | G06F8/71;G06F8/73;H04L29/08 |
代理公司: | 北京唯智勤实知识产权代理事务所(普通合伙) 11557 | 代理人: | 陈佳 |
地址: | 101116 北京市大兴区经济技*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 项目 上传 方法 装置 电子设备 计算机 可读 介质 | ||
本公开的实施例公开了项目上传方法、装置、电子设备和计算机可读介质。该方法的一具体实施方式包括:对该各个源文件项目进行打包以及调用预先写入第一配置文件的编译命令来对各个打包后的源文件项目进行编译,得到各个静态资源文件;读取第二配置文件以将该各个静态资源文件中每个静态资源文件写入静态资源项目中对应的、预先构建的文件,得到写入静态资源文件的静态资源项目;对该写入静态资源文件的静态资源项目配置对应的版本信息;将该版本信息和该写入静态资源文件的静态资源项目上传至源文件处理端。该实施方式接收到各个源文件项目的打包命令后,可以简便、有效的实现各个源文件项目的打包、编译、写入、配置版本信息、上线等操作。
技术领域
本公开的实施例涉及计算机技术领域,具体涉及项目上传方法、装置、电子设备和计算机可读介质。
背景技术
目前,随着产品不停迭代,应用程序(Application)的页面更新较快,上线流程是一个比较频繁的操作。通常采用的上线流程为:首先,将各个源代码项目通过相关技术人员手动打包以及编译,得到各个静态资源文件。然后,通过相关技术人员将各个静态资源文件复制到静态资源项目中对应的文件中,得到写入上述静态资源文件的静态资源项目。最后,手动对上述写入上述静态资源文件的静态资源项目配置对应的版本信息以及上线。然而,对于上线流程的整个过程,往往需要花费大量的人力成本、降低了开发效率。除此之外,在上线流程中,常常存在手动操作失误的问题,以此造成系统崩溃,用户无法正常访问页面。
发明内容
本公开的内容部分用于以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。本公开的内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于限制所要求的保护的技术方案的范围。
本公开的一些实施例提出了项目上传方法、装置、设备和计算机可读介质,来解决以上背景技术部分提到的技术问题。
第一方面,本公开的一些实施例提供了一种项目上传方法,该方法包括:响应于接收到各个源文件项目的打包命令,对上述各个源文件项目进行打包以及调用预先写入第一配置文件的编译命令来对各个打包后的源文件项目进行编译,得到各个静态资源文件;读取第二配置文件以将上述各个静态资源文件中每个静态资源文件写入静态资源项目中对应的、预先构建的文件,得到写入静态资源文件的静态资源项目;对上述写入静态资源文件的静态资源项目配置对应的版本信息;将上述版本信息和上述写入静态资源文件的静态资源项目上传至源文件处理端。
可选的,上述方法还包括:响应于上述源文件处理端接收到上述写入静态资源文件的静态资源项目和上述版本信息,利用上述第一命令,将上述写入静态资源文件的静态资源项目发送至源文件库以供上述源文件库存储。
可选的,上述方法还包括:响应于接收到上述版本信息对应静态资源项目的上线指令,将上述版本信息对应的静态资源项目上传至源文件上线端。
可选的,上述响应于接收到各个源文件项目的打包命令,对上述各个源文件项目进行打包以及调用预先写入第一配置文件的编译命令来对各个打包后的源文件项目进行编译,得到各个静态资源文件,包括:响应于接收到各个源文件项目的打包命令,利用预先封装在每个源文件项目的打包工具,对上述各个源文件项目进行打包,得到上述各个打包后的源文件项目。
可选的,上述读取第二配置文件以将上述各个静态资源文件中每个静态资源文件写入静态资源项目中对应的、预先构建的文件,得到写入静态资源文件的静态资源项目,包括:利用上述脚本读取上述第二配置文件以确定上述各个源文件项目与上述静态资源项目之间的关联关系;响应于确定上述各个源文件项目与上述静态资源项目之间的关联关系,利用上述脚本调用第三配置文件对上述各个静态资源文件进行复制以将上述各个静态资源文件中每个静态资源文件写入上述静态资源项目中对应的、预先构建的文件,得到上述写入静态资源文件的静态资源项目。
可选的,上述对上述写入静态资源文件的静态资源项目配置对应的版本信息,包括:利用第二命令来对上述写入静态资源文件的静态资源项目配置对应的版本信息。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京京东拓先科技有限公司,未经北京京东拓先科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110312357.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种紫茉莉籽粉及其制备方法和应用
- 下一篇:气液溶解装置